House Fire in the 200 block of south 8th Avenue

Yuma, Arizona - Today, just before 6:30 am, a house fire was reported in the 200 block of south 8th Avenue. Responding Yuma Fire Department personnel arrived to find heavy smoke coming from a house at 271 S. 8th Ave, and active fire inside. The fire was quickly extinguished, with no damage to neighboring houses. The house was occupied by two adults and five children at the time of the fire, and one of the adult family members was transported to the hospital for smoke inhalation.

4th of July impaired drivers detail saves lives

Yuma, Arizona - The City of Yuma Police Department conducted impaired driving details during the nights of Friday July 1st, Saturday July 2nd, Sunday July 3rd and Monday July 4th of 2016 with help from the Arizona Governor’s Office of Highway Safety.  The focus was impaired driving and the apprehension of impaired drivers.
